Garbanzo Tomato Pasta Soup

(5)
  • Minutes to Prepare:
  • Minutes to Cook:
  • Number of Servings: 4
Ingredients
2 cups of Vegetable broth3/4 cup of uncooked pasta1 tablespoon of olive oil1 medium onion, chopped4 cloves of garlic, minced1 can of garbanzo beans, drained and rinsed1 large (28oz) can of diced tomatoes1/2 teaspoon of dried basil1/2 teaspoon of dried thymeSalt and pepper to taste
Directions
1. Bring Vegetable broth to a boil in a large pot. Add pasta and cook for 8-10 minutes or until al dente.

2. Meanwhile, heat oil in a small skillet over medium heat. Saute onioins and garlic until translucent. Stir into pasta and add garbanzo beans, tomatoes, basil, thyme, salt and pepper. Simmer for another 15 mins.
